Porosity is one of the most discussed defects in die casting because it can affect strength, sealing, machining and appearance. It is also often misunderstood. Not every pore has the same cause or the same risk.

Die Casting Porosity: Causes, Prevention and Buyer Inspection Notes

What the defect usually means

Porosity can come from trapped air, shrinkage, poor venting, heavy wall sections or process instability. The control method depends on the part design and functional requirement.

Common causes and practical prevention

CauseHow it appears on the partPrevention or control
trapped air during fillingsmall pores after machining or sectioningreview gate, overflow and venting design
local shrinkage around thick sectionspores near bosses or heavy wallsimprove wall transition and cooling balance
poor process stabilitydefects vary between batchescontrol machine parameters and trial records
unclear sealing requirementpart passes visual check but leaks in assemblymark sealing areas and inspect functional surfaces

What buyers can do before tooling

Buyers should identify whether porosity is cosmetic, structural or sealing-related. A hidden pore in a non-critical area may be acceptable, while porosity on a machined sealing face may not be.

How inspection should be connected to the risk

Inspection can include visual checks, machining surface review, leak testing for sealing parts, or section analysis for critical projects. The inspection method should match the risk.

Practical RFQ note

Send information about pressure, sealing, machining depth and load requirement so the supplier can judge porosity risk before tooling.

Porosity should be classified before it is blamed

Porosity is not one single problem. Gas porosity, shrinkage porosity and exposed voids after machining may require different corrections. The most useful supplier discussion is not "can you guarantee zero porosity", but "where is porosity unacceptable and how will those areas be controlled". This is especially important around sealing faces, threaded holes, pressure zones and cosmetic surfaces.

Porosity locationLikely concernControl focus
Machined sealing faceLeakage or poor contactGate, overflow, local pressure and machining allowance.
Deep boss or thick ribShrinkage near heavy massWall transition and local cooling.
Painted visible faceBlister or appearance defectSurface preparation and baking conditions.

What buyers can specify

Mark no-porosity zones on the drawing if the part has sealing or pressure requirements. For ordinary covers and brackets, define appearance and functional acceptance instead of using a broad requirement that is impossible to inspect consistently.
